# Session Handling — Checkout Load Tests

Load tests against the Fernbrook checkout flow reuse a single warm session pool. Do not rotate sessions mid-run; it skews p95 numbers. Cap virtual users at 2k until the cart service is sharded. The load generator authenticates to staging with the token below.

login token, yajeg-fawif: eyJhbGciOiJIUzI1NiIsInR5cCI6IkpXVCJ9.eyJzdWIiOiIEdPQYnZXaZIn0.HSRTnYZBx0Qc

# Onboarding: Perioda Solver Support

Perioda generates school timetables nightly. Support handles re-run requests and constraint conflicts. Escalate solver crashes to the Lattice team; don't edit constraint files yourself. For locked admin consoles, use the recovery flow in the support portal, not a password reset. The flow asks for the team recovery passphrase, which for convenience is kept directly below.

strongbox words: oliael-gilax-lamael

Internal Memo — Warranty Cost Overrun, Orvath Appliances

To the finance team: warranty expenditure on the Clarion dishwasher range exceeded the Q2 provision by 31%. Root cause analysis points to a pump seal defect in units assembled at the Mellbrook facility between March and May. Engineering has issued a corrected part, and the service network has been briefed. We will restate the reserve in the next close and adjust supplier recovery claims accordingly. One related matter requires confidential handling below.

management briefing: Only 33 of the 205 pilot accounts renewed Kasath, so a churn review is set for October 17. Weniusek Logistics is in early talks to buy Holethax Freight for about $345.6 million.

### Step 6 — Sweeper Deploy (Drossfield)

Deploy the orphaned-resource sweeper only to the Drossfield ops cluster. Scope: detached volumes, expired snapshots, unbound service accounts older than 30 days. Dry-run mode is mandatory for the first 48 hours; review the sweep manifest before enabling deletes. The sweeper binary must be signed or the admission controller rejects it. Sign with the key below.

deploy key for taguf-bafop: bky4_bYeM